Quarterly Planning Note — Insurance Renewal. Sales leads, please note: Ferndale Apparatus renews its commercial liability and cargo coverage next quarter with Aldermoor Mutual. Premiums rise roughly 9%, driven by expanded warehouse operations in Brextow. Coverage limits stay unchanged, so no adjustment to client contract language is needed. Budget owners should reflect the increase in Q3 forecasts. Context for the renewal decision appears in the note below.

management briefing: Only 7 of the 100 pilot accounts renewed Zorath, so a churn review is set for April 15.

# InkLedger Environments

InkLedger, our PDF invoice renderer, runs in three environments: dev, staging, and production. Each environment has its own font cache, template bucket, and render queue. New team members should verify staging parity before promoting any template change. Please read each setting carefully before editing anything. The staging environment currently uses the following configuration values.

deployment values, yadup-tajof:
oliath:
  log_level: debug
  metrics_host: metrics.oliath.zemvarlabs.internal
  pool_size: 4

Subject: Tile prefetcher is live on staging

Hi all — welcome to the new folks on the Wayfern maps team! The tile prefetcher that Delia's been working on just landed on staging. Short version: it watches your pan velocity and pulls tiles two zoom levels ahead, which should make the atlas view feel way snappier on slow links. Cache is capped at 200 MB and evicts LRU, so no disk surprises. Kick the tires before Thursday's cut and file anything weird. It shipped in the build below.

session token of kahag-bawip = htk6_729d08